    Hey,
    I should be receiving my NP8150 tomorrow (fingers crossed), if not on Thursday. I will be installing RAM (not under keyboard, but in the back), a primary HD, and as secondary HD with an optical drive caddy that was included separately from XoticPC.

    Xotic said I should be able to do everything with just a standard Phillips head, is this correct?

    Any tips, suggestions, instructions on how to do the installations?

    I am just hoping it will be pretty self explanatory.

    Thanks

    Hi,

    It is pretty simple and to install the hard drives and ram will take 10 minutes tops, all you need at Xotic said is a phillips screw driver
